Публикации по теме 'java-tutorial'


Преобразования и продвижение в Java
В этой статье мы обсудим примитивное преобразование. · Преобразование типов ∘ Неявное преобразование типов ∘ Явное преобразование типов · Автоматическое преобразование типов в выражениях · Разница между приведением типов и приведение типов В информатике преобразование типов , приведение типов , приведение типов и жонглирование типами — это разные способы изменения выражение из одного типа данных в другой. Примером может служить преобразование целочисленного..

Семантические ошибки Java | Почему Java-программист должен признавать семантические ошибки
Присоединяйтесь к JAVA FLAMES Многим трудно понять разницу между семантическими ошибками и синтаксическими (синтаксическими) ошибками в коде Java, но они разные. Вы можете увидеть семантическую ошибку, когда синтаксис вашего кода правильный, но использование кода неправильное. · Что такое семантическая ошибка? · Как обнаруживаются семантические ошибки? · Распространенные семантические ошибки Что такое смысловая ошибка? Семантическая ошибка — это проблема в вашем коде,..

Try-Catch-Finally в Java | Обработка исключений
· Try Blocks · Catch Blocks · Finally Blocks · Собираем все вместе · Вложенные try-блоки · Поймать несколько исключений Попробуйте заблокировать Блоки try — это первая часть блоков try/catch. Они содержат любой код, который может вызвать исключение. В Java, когда мы не уверены в результате оператора, мы можем поместить эти операторы в этот блок try. Блок try может использоваться в методе или другом блоке try. За блоком try всегда следует блок catch ,..

Вопросы для собеседования по Java 8: полное руководство и многое другое
В этой статье вы познакомитесь с Вопросами для собеседования по Java 8 и их решениями. Давайте начнем. Вопрос 1. Почему байт-код Java немного медленнее собственного кода? Отвечать: Байт-код Java не зависит от платформы. Таким образом, он может работать без изменений на разных платформах. Он может быть не оптимизирован для работы на одной платформе, как собственный код. Однако в будущем усовершенствования компилятора и виртуальной машины Java могут приблизить..

Потоки Java 20. AnyMatch, allMatch или noneMatch
Потоки Java 20. AnyMatch, allMatch или noneMatch Терминальные операции либо возвращают значения (того же или другого типа), либо вообще ничего не возвращают (вызывают только побочные эффекты). Они не позволяют применять другие операции и закрывают поток. Сегодня мы рассмотрим три терминальные операции, каждая из которых возвращает логическое значение: boolean allMatch(Predicate‹T› предикат) . Возвращает true , если предоставленная функция Predicate‹T› возвращает true при..

Методы, параметры метода, взаимодействие и перегрузка
И снова здравствуйте! На последнем уроке мы познакомились с классами и конструкторами и научились создавать свои. Сегодня мы ближе познакомимся с методами, неотъемлемой частью классов. Метод - это набор команд, которые позволяют вам выполнять определенную операцию в программе. Другими словами, метод - это функция; то, на что способен ваш класс. В других языках программирования методы часто называют «функциями», но в Java чаще встречается слово «метод». :) Если вы помните, в..